Frequently asked questions

How much tax will you pay on a salary of $17,000 in Yukon?

If you earn $17,000 per year in Yukon, Canada, you will pay $4,179 in taxes.

What is the net salary after tax for a $17,000 salary in Yukon, Canada?

Your net salary after tax in Yukon, Canada is $12,821 per year, or $1,068 per month.

What tax rate applies to a $17,000 salary in Yukon?

Your average tax rate is 24.6% and your marginal tax rate is 27.1%. This marginal tax rate means that any additional income will be taxed at this rate. For example, if your salary increases by $100, $27.1 will be taxed; as a result, your net pay will increase by only $72.9.
